WebNov 2, 2024 · Run bundle exec rails webpacker:install to initialize the configuration files After that, we’ll see a new folder app/javascript where we’ll move all our JavaScript files and a file app/javascript/packs/application.js which is the entry point for our code (it’s similar to the app/assets/javascript/application.js file). WebAug 29, 2024 · In our Rails project, we were using Webpacker to integrate our JS stack with the main application. For the last months, we were struggling with very long builds and also were locked into Webpack 4 as Webpacker became a deprecated library. When a few Webpack 4 dependencies received their CVE, we decided it was time to switch to some …
